Since 2016 Crystal Quade, a Democrat, has represented part of Greene County (District 132) in the Missouri House of Representatives and is the House Minority Leader.

And the ongoing controversy over the legality of so-called “no chance” gaming machines that the city of Springfield has become involved in is now something she thinks the legislature should be involved in as well.

“I have been contacted for quite some time by constituents all across the state about these slot machines,” she said. ”No matter where you go, whether it’s a gas station or walking through your neighborhood, they are everywhere… Unregulated slot machines are not going away and it’s past time for the legislature to act.”
